Our Flyway moderators listed this as one of their favorite moments of 2020. A subadult bald eagle hooks a very large carp. It drags its catch to shore, only to lose it to a determined and hungry adult!

Why didn’t the subadult protect its catch? It might have been tired of fighting the fish, or the adult could have been flying in with a lot of attitude, or it might not have been very hungry. It could even have learned to give up food prior to fledging. Different eagles have different personalities and I suspect at least some younger siblings with combative older siblings retain a tendency to give up food unless they are really, really hungry. Whatever it was, the subadult didn’t go hungry – as we saw later on, there were enough leftovers for several eagles!
